Output 8dbb06beecbb3e70990f46407d5fde176c3d8afa19136cbbdfe64c77c0bb76ab:17

value
577000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17f259e9e50eed426181dd99b1d8f85006f81405 OP_EQUAL
address
33sdnpBB1EqkPB6MapARDRjzTRxvPZEsJu
transaction
8dbb06beecbb3e70990f46407d5fde176c3d8afa19136cbbdfe64c77c0bb76ab
confirmations
178110
spent
true